Abstract

A red light thermally activated delayed fluorescence material, a method for preparing the same, and an organic light emitting diode (OLED) device are provided. The OLED device has a luminescent material layer containing the red light thermally activated delayed fluorescence material. The red light thermally activated delayed fluorescence material has a specific molecular structure. The OLED device has a maximum brightness ranging from 1300 to 1800 cd/m2 and a maximum current efficiency ranging from 25 to 35 cd/A.
